Scope and Structure
The is a widely used textbook designed for undergraduate and postgraduate students in Computer Science, Engineering, and Information Technology. Published by Oxford University Press (OUP) , the 560-page book provides a comprehensive, student-friendly foundation in formal languages, automata theory, and computational complexity.
